Juxaposer is one of those apps I just love.

Then again, what’s not to love?

You take parts of one picture, then parts of another picture, put them together and make a third picture.

You can’t help but laugh or (depending upon whose body your head is placed and your sense of humor) insulted. I love it!

And it just got a whole lot better. A recent update to Juxtaposer …

 

 

 

 

–adds the ability to save multiple sessions (with their complete undo history and everything)

–save masked top images as ‘stamps’ so that you can later load a "cut out" you previously created and use it again. (For example, I could now create a stamp of my dog Maisy’s head and put her head on numerous bodies.)

–the ability to flip the top image left<->right

The new version has a nice new menu system and a host of optimizations under the hood. 

For example, in the previous version there was a long delay after taking a photo where it seemed the iPhone was locked up while now there is a spinning activity indicator while the new photo is loaded in.

In all it is a great update to a fun app.
